Installation Procedure

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2004 Buick Regal and 2004 Buick Century.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

  1. Align the sunshade retainer bezel to the headliner and apply pressure until fully seated.
  2. Position the sunshade in the vehicle.

  4. Connect the electrical connector (3), if equipped.

  6. Align the sunshade arm so that the triangular base with the arrow (4) is parallel to the sunshade (3).

  8. Position the sunshade so it is parallel to the door.
  9. Press up until the flange is seated in the retainer bezel. Maintain this pressure.
  10. Quickly rotate the sunshade toward the windshield until it is past the sunshade anchor. A slight click will be heard once the retainer shaft seats into the bezel.
  11. Return the sunshade to its stored position.
